Muesli is now known more and more among Thai people for its healthy menu that helps in weight and fat management. In addition to low calories, low fat and a variety of nutrients. Muesli is also an easy and time-saving breakfast dish. Let’s see how muesli is made. And what are the benefits?

Ingredients and Benefits of Muesli

The composition of muesli may vary according to taste. But most often belong to the following groups.

– whole grains like oats, wheat

– Seeds such as flax seeds, pumpkin seeds, sunflower seeds

– Nuts like almonds, macadamias, walnuts

– Fruits, both fresh and dried, such as apples, bananas, strawberries, raisins

The drink that is added when eaten is usually cow’s milk. But you can use soy milk, almond milk or other types of milk. to yogurt and fruit juice for added flavor and benefits. For some people, pour milk or other beverages into the muesli and let it sit overnight or for hours to soften the mixture. which will give a different touch and may make it easier to eat

You can see that there are many ingredients in one bowl of muesli. thus helping the body receive a variety of nutrients Both carbohydrates, dietary fiber, proteins, fats, vitamins and minerals that are essential for the functioning of the body and brain.   1. Stay pregnant and don’t make you hungry often.

Carbohydrate foods are the body’s main source of energy. Which is the main ingredient in muesli like oats and other less-refined grains are sources of carbohydrates. They are also complex carbohydrates that take longer to digest than simple carbohydrates like white rice and other refined grains. When the body takes a long time to digest, it helps you feel full for longer, stays in the stomach and helps reduce frequent hunger and small bites. Therefore, it may be beneficial for people who want to control calories or are losing weight.

  1. Fat loss

The whole grains and fruits that make up muesli are rich in fiber, known for their digestive function. Reduce constipation Fiber also helps reduce the amount of bad cholesterol or LDL (Low-Density Lipoprotein) in the blood as well. Muesli may therefore be beneficial for those who want to control the amount of fat in the blood. such as patients with cardiovascular disease cerebrovascular disease and obesity

In addition, some scientific evidence also indicates that Regularly eating a high-fiber diet, along with increasing physical activity, might reduce the amount of body fat. Consequently consuming muesli that contains high fiber ingredients may help reduce body fat deposits and may improve your appearance.

  1. Increase muscle and rejuvenate the body.

While most of the ingredients in muesli go out to carbohydrates, which are the body’s main source of energy, grains, seeds and nuts contain higher amounts of protein than the refined white rice that Thais consume in their diet. Every day The protein will help repair the worn out parts. Strengthen the body, including skin, muscles, bones, internal organs, hair and all organs. as well as maintain normal body functions If anyone is in the exercise to gain muscle or is in recovery from an injury. Eating muesli may provide the body with both carbohydrates and protein. especially when eaten with milk

  1. Reduce the risk of diabetes.

Fiber is a nutrient that has many benefits. Both reduce blood fat help in excretion It may also help reduce the risk of type 2 diabetes. This type of diabetes is caused by the body’s inability to use sugar properly and can result in an imbalance in blood sugar. One factor in type 2 diabetes is the regular consumption of foods high in sugar and fat. Consuming fiber may help with blood sugar and fat levels.

One study looked at the protective properties of type 2 diabetes from breakfast cereals. It was found that those who ate muesli or breakfast containing high fiber oats were less likely to develop diabetes. Therefore, it is possible that consuming a high-fiber breakfast like muesli may prevent and reduce the risk of type 2 diabetes.

Depending on the ingredients, muesli contains other nutrients such as vitamin A, vitamin B, vitamin C, calcium, magnesium, iron and antioxidants. These nutrients are necessary for the functioning of the body, thus helping various systems to function normally.

However, these benefits are only part of a number of studies. This type of diet may have different results for each person. This depends on eating other types of food each day. Exercise, congenital disease, lifestyle, and genetics

In addition, instant muesli Too much flavored muesli Or eating inappropriate amounts can cause more harm to the body than good, so choose raw materials that are not prepared or prepared with little. Eat a variety and eat in moderation for healthy results

Make your favorite muesli bowl yourself.

Muesli can be called a convenience food and it’s easy to make. Just mix the desired ingredients in a bowl. Pour the milk along and eat. A simple example of how to make muesli. Start with ⅓ cup instant oatmeal followed by 1 sliced ​​banana, 1 tablespoon sunflower seeds, 2 tablespoons pumpkin seeds. Add milk, yogurt, or your favorite beverage. Stir together and eat. Or it can be kept overnight to make it easier to eat.

Soaking the muesli overnight or for several hours may help your body get more nutrients. Because some grains and nuts contain antioxidants. (Antinutrients) as a component They may reduce the absorption of other nutrients, but soaking muesli with milk or heating the muesli may help reduce levels of this substance.

In addition to these raw materials You may add other favorite ingredients such as fresh fruit, dried fruit and nuts, or change the type of drink. To increase the health benefits and adjust the nutrients in muesli to meet the goals of each person. You may follow these tips.

-Choose low-fat or fat-free milk and yogurt. For those who want to control the amount of fat

– Choose plant-based milk instead if you are allergic to cow’s milk. or have lactose intolerance

– Choose freshly squeezed juices instead of instant juices to reduce the amount of sugar from flavoring. Opting for freshly squeezed juices may also add nutrients, vitamins and antioxidants to your meals.

– Add natural sweetness instead of high sugar drinks by adding fresh fruit. Or you can use a small amount of honey and sprinkle some spices.

– Be aware of the amount and type of ingredients that may affect your weight and health. especially fruit with a very sweet taste, dried fruit, flavored and flavored beverages because even though it is a healthy food, eating too much or making bad choices can have the opposite effect.

Eating muesli can increase the risk of food allergies. Because not many people are allergic to nuts and grains. Both of which are the main ingredients of muesli, so if you have a history of food allergies, should avoid that food Or if eating and having unusual symptoms such as red rash, itchy skin, coughing, swollen mouth, difficulty breathing, or abdominal pain, you should see a doctor immediately.
